Meaning of Evangelyn

Evangelyn is a beautiful and unique name for girls, pronounced as ee-van-jeh-lin (/iːˈvæn.dʒə.lɪn/). The name has roots in Greek, derived from "euangelion," meaning "good news" or "gospel." This elegant name carries connotations of positivity and hope, making it a wonderful choice for parents seeking a meaningful name for their daughter. While Evangelyn is not among the most common names, its rarity adds to its charm. It shares similarities with the more widely known Evelyn but stands out with its distinctive flair. Over the years, Evangelyn has seen fluctuating popularity in the United States, with occasional spikes in usage. For instance, it was ranked 4,566th most popular in 2011 and saw similar levels of use during various years throughout the 20th century. Notable People Named Evangelyn

Evangelyn Barsky was one of the first two women lawyers regularly admitted to practice in Delaware.
